Type 17-4PH (S17400)
General Properties
Type 17-4PH stainless steel is the most widely used of all the precipitation-hardening stainless steels. Its valuable combination of properties gives designers opportunities to add reliability to their products while simplifying fabrication and often reducing costs. This valuable alloy is widely used in the aerospace, chemical, petrochemical, food processing, paper and general metalworking industries.
Type 17-4PH is a martensitic precipitation-hardening stainless steel that provides an outstanding combination of high strength, good corrosion resistance, good mechanical properties at temperatures up to 600°F (316°C), good toughness in both base metal and welds, and short-time, low temperature heat treatments that minimize warpage and scaling.
Type 17-4PH is available in sheet, strip, plate, bar, wire and castings, complete welded assemblies involving components of these various forms are possible. Its unique combination of properties make this alloy an effective solution to many design and production problems.
